Not sure where to ask this but I have J word question, if this is the wrong place please move it.
I have a scoped Yugo 48 Mauser and a supply of Remington 185 gr, core-lock bullets, there is no load data for this one that I can find. I can tinker around and work up something but was still wondering if anyone has any experience with this bullet in the 8 X 57. I have a couple cans of IMR 4320 that I want to use but will use what works best.

Any load for 196 or 200 gr bullets will work with the 185s. 4320 will work fine.

Years back I had 2K of the Rem 185 CorLoks. I worked up a load using 47.5 gr of slow burning lot of milsurp IMR 4895 which was very similar in burn rate to IMR 4320. I measured the psi (Oehler M43) using a VZ24 in new condition. The psi was worked up to was the CIP (European SAAMI) PMAP of 57,000 psi (transducer/strain gauge). Muzzle velocity was 2635 fps and accuracy was less than 2 moa for 10 shots. I shot up all the bullets with that load in 3 different M98s with no problems.
If you want a good hunting load I suggest you start at 45 gr IMR4320 and work up in 1/2 gr increments to 48 gr or, preferably, until they chronographs 2600 fps. I used Winchester cases and WLR primers.
